Four deaths in state, 162 fresh cases

SHILLONG, Aug 24: Four more persons succumbed to COVID-19 on Tuesday, pushing the death toll to 1,285, while 162 fresh cases were detected in the last 24 hours. Three deaths were recorded in East Khasi Hills while one death occurred in West Khasi Hills. Three of the victims had not been vaccinated.
Of the 162 fresh cases, 88 were detected in East Khasi Hills, 20 in West Khasi Hills, 18 in West Garo Hills, 10 in West Jaintia Hills, seven in Ri-Bhoi, six in South West Garo Hills, five in South Garo Hills, four in East Jaintia Hills and two each in East Garo Hills and North Garo Hills.
The active tally stands at 2,820 while 70,127 people have recovered so far, including 268 on Tuesday.
